How to Redeem iTunes Codes on iPhone and iPad

On mobile Apple devices, the Settings app handles all code redemptions without third-party tools. The flow is consistent across iOS and iPadOS versions.

Open Settings and Sign In

Navigate to Settings, tap your name at the top, and ensure you are signed in with the Apple ID you intend to fund.

Access App Store and Enter Code

Scroll down to App Store, tap Redeem Account or Redeem Code, and either type the code manually or scan the camera-friendly QR image.

How to Redeem iTunes Codes on Mac and Web

Desktop environments use the App Store app or the iTunes interface, depending on the macOS version and regional storefront.

macOS App Store Method

Open the App Store app, click your profile picture, select Redeem Code, and paste or type the code when prompted.

iTunes on Older macOS and Windows

In iTunes, choose Account, then Redeem, enter the code, and confirm. Web redemption via apple.com/redeem follows a similar login and paste workflow.

Managing Balances and Regional Restrictions

Your Apple ID balance reflects redeemed codes, and it can pay for purchases, subscriptions, and qualifying third-party services.

Checking Your Balance

On any device, open the App Store or Settings, view your Apple ID, and your current balance appears near the top. Web pages show it in the account summary.

Regional and Currency Rules

Codes are region-locked, tied to the store country you select during redemption. Currency and terms differ, so verify local policies before transferring codes across regions.

Troubleshooting Common Redemption Issues

Network errors, incorrect entries, and account mismatches can block redemption. Systematic checks usually resolve these quickly.

  • Confirm you have a stable internet connection on the device where you redeem.
  • Double-check for extra spaces or characters when entering the code manually.
  • Ensure your Apple ID region matches the code region; otherwise, redemption will fail.
  • If repeated errors occur, sign out and back in, then restart the device before retrying.

Best Practices for Using iTunes Codes Securely

Following consistent habits reduces fraud risk and keeps your balance accurate across devices.

  • Redeem codes only on trusted devices and networks you control.
  • Record the code and redemption timestamp for reference and support tickets.
  • Keep Apple ID two-factor authentication enabled at all times.
  • Use official Apple channels to buy codes and avoid third-party sellers with unclear origins.
